Reachable Constellations

I waver at the star teeth
of my own invention,
accreting webs of wild light
where night trades
cold for dark
sidereal heat.

I am not here for mundane marvels—
I am here to manifest my most 
daring fantasies into reachable 
constellations,

grasping at the ungraspable—
drawing unfathomables to fruition.
